数据库脚本执行路径详解。 (数据库执行脚本文件路径)
数据库脚本执行路径详解
在开发过程中,我们经常会用到数据库,而数据库的创建和维护需要通过执行脚本来完成,因此了解数据库脚本执行路径是非常重要的。在本文中,我们将详细介绍数据库脚本的执行路径,以帮助读者更好地理解数据库脚本执行过程。
一、数据库脚本的执行路径
数据库脚本的执行路径主要由以下四个步骤构成。
1. 建立连接
在执行脚本之前,需要先建立数据库连接。连接可以在代码中实现,也可以通过数据库维护工具来实现。不同的数据库有不同的连接方式,但都要提供用户名和密码等必要的信息以进行身份验证和授权。
2. 选择数据库
建立连接后,需要选择要执行脚本的数据库。在选择数据库之前,需要先了解数据库的结构和表的关系,以便正确执行脚本。在选择数据库时,还需要考虑数据表的大小和复杂度,以确定需要的硬件资源和执行时间。
3. 执行脚本
连接建立和数据库选择完成之后,就可以开始执行脚本了。在执行脚本之前,需要先了解脚本的内容和操作对象。脚本可以是SQL语句,也可以是存储过程或触发器等。无论脚本类型如何,都需要将其转换为可执行的代码以便执行。
4. 返回结果
脚本执行完成后,会返回执行结果。执行结果可以是成功或失败,也可以是返回记录数或其他统计信息。无论返回结果类型如何,都需要仔细检查以确保执行过程没有错误或异常。如果存在错误或异常,需要根据错误码和错误信息进行适当的处理。
二、常见的数据库脚本
数据库脚本有很多种,其中比较常见的包括:
1. 数据库的创建和维护脚本
创建和维护数据库是数据库脚本中最基础的部分。这些脚本通常包括创建数据库、创建表、插入数据、索引和约束等。这些脚本需要在开发和测试过程中多次运行,以保证数据库的正确性和一致性。
2. 数据库备份和恢复脚本
数据库备份和恢复是数据库管理中必备的一部分。数据库备份脚本用来将数据库的数据备份到磁盘或其他存储设备,而数据库恢复脚本则用来在数据丢失或损坏时恢复数据。这些脚本需要定期运行以确保数据的安全和完整性。
3. 数据库迁移脚本
数据库迁移脚本用来将数据库从一个环境移动到另一个环境。这些脚本通常包括创建和维护表结构、数据转移和数据清理等。在数据库升级或迁移时,这些脚本是必须的,以确保数据的一致性和正确性。
三、数据库脚本执行的注意事项
在执行数据库脚本时,需要注意以下几点。
1. 安全性
在执行脚本之前,需要确保连接是安全的,并且只有授权用户能够访问脚本内容。在执行过程中,也需要注意防止数据泄露和恶意攻击。
2. 完整性
在执行脚本之前,需要确保数据库的完整性和一致性,防止脚本执行过程中出现意外错误或异常。在执行过程中,也需要定期备份和恢复以保证数据的安全性。
3. 性能
在执行脚本时,需要注意脚本的性能和效率。过长或过于复杂的脚本可能会造成系统的延迟或锁死,影响数据访问和用户体验。因此需要注意脚本的优化和调整。
四、
数据库脚本的执行路径是一个复杂的过程,需要建立连接、选择数据库、执行脚本和返回结果。在执行脚本时,需要注意安全性、完整性和性能等因素。对于开发人员来说,熟练掌握数据库脚本执行路径是非常重要的,可以大幅提高工作效率和减少错误率。希望本文对读者有所帮助,了解更多相关信息请查阅其他相关资料。